“Your next hire should be for a career that does not yet exist!” – Futurist Jim Carroll
My oldest son works for an agricultural startup, essentially as a location intelligence professional. That’s a career that I was talking about 20 years ago on stage when it not yet exist and he was but a baby. Today, digital map analysis and the skills and careers that go with it is a massive global industry and profession.
Companies are being impacted by fast change, and they are discovering that with this, many of the skills they possess are becoming useless or are going out of date. And there are lots of new careers coming about – like agricultural drone pilots, healthcare robot mangers, water architects, 3D printer clothing designers, computer hacker anti-hackers, remote sports performance analytic managers, smart highway traffic managers, and smart packaging advertising coordinators!
You might not necessarily need new skills right now, but you will, because things are changing faster than you think!
